>百科大全> 列表
Java和c语言哪个执行效率高?各有什么优缺点
时间:2025-05-13 05:29:02
答案

单纯论执行效率,c语言比Java高。

原因如下:

1.c语言编程出来的程序执行过程是机器直接执行其机器码;

2.Java语言编译出来的程序执行过程是:Java虚拟机翻译Java字节码,然后将其转化成机器码告知机器运行;

3.同时Java语言是自动管理内存的,所以会追踪大部分对象的引用情况,占用内存较高。

相对于c语言Java的优点:

1.开发较快速,难度较低,开发项目时需要的人手少,成品速度快,对开发人员的要求较低;

2.容易追踪,c语言的异常很难处理 ,有的时候需要熬夜找漏洞。

缺点:

1.运行速度较c语言慢,程序越大越明显;

2.难与底层操作系统和硬件打交道,用c语言可以轻而易举获取操作系统硬件信息

Jason,这个英文人名包含的意思是什么
答案

Jason意为詹森多用做男子名,这个英文名来源于古希腊神话《金羊毛》,其中最终历尽艰辛获得金羊毛的英雄名字就叫Jason。

在希腊语里,表示医治者,具备丰富知识的人。

现代常被认做性格开朗喜欢运动的男孩。

也被认为是风趣受欢迎、固执、不受束缚、调皮、或沉静、害羞、常自省的人。

Jay怎么念
答案

Jay这个名字的发音是“杰”(jié)。它是一个英文名字,在英语中常用作男性名字。发音时,首先发音为“j”音,类似于中文拼音中的“j”,然后是长音的“ei”音,类似于中文拼音中的“ei”。最后一个音是短音的“y”音,类似于中文拼音中的“i”。所以,整体发音为“杰”。

推荐
© 2025 今位百科网